Itrifiirilinir the Cheaper ruts of Ileef. Much better than we could tell here and more In detail, Is an article In the September Issue of the Indies' Home Journal, on page S4, on the use of the cheaper cuts of beef,') showing how they may be prepared Into savory, appetizing dishes at a saving of one-third to one-half the coat of standing rib roasts, sirloin or porterhouse steaks. The sugges tions are very practical and every housewife can profit by following the recipes given therein for the prepar ation of Steaks .Stanley, Dolled beef, Cottage Supper ileef, Mock Stew, lieef Roll, etc. There Is one very vital point that they do not mention regarding the selection of meat and that Is in re gard to making sure that you secure, for your own protection, only Gov ernment Inspected .Meat. Jt Is an easy matter, as till Government In spected Meats bear the stamp of the Inspectors a little round, blue stamp on the skin with the words, "I". S. Government Inspected and I'assed." Ths is lncle Sam's protec tive mark. Vou will llnd this mark on every pound of meat leaving our plant and also in the center of the circle, our plant number, "138." Look for tills always when buying fresh meat as local butchers and slaughter houses who kill and sell meat direct to the consumer, are not under government Inspection and could kill and sell diseased meat I'nlon Meat Co. , PERSONALS.
